Just curious, but what exactly is a "letter of freedom" from the parish priest and why would one need this?

As part of the paperwork required when getting married in a catholic church you must get a "letter of freedom" from all parishs you have lived in for more than 6 months...its basically a piece of paper stating that the parish has no record of you getting married there, so hence your free to marry...
